On Monday night we will usher in the joyful holiday of Lag B’Omer, a very happy day within a period of mourning, in which bonfires are lit to honor the holy sage Rabbi Shimon Bar Yochai, and celebratory first haircuts, otherwise forbidden during this period, are given to three year old boys. Many tens of thousands generally flock to the gravesite of Rebbi Shimon in Northern Israel, but this year once again festivities will be very limited due to security reasons.
